Old mulch from last year that was in the flower gardens would you recomend tilling it into the veg. garden this spring or would this not be good. ps. the old mulch is a hard wood |
Although it is always a good idea to add more organic matter to the soil, a material that is closer to the composted stage would be preferable. For instance, you might try compost, old rotted leaves, or aged stable manure and bedding. In addition, the mulch can continue to serve as mulch where it is in the flower bed (you might fluff it ip and add a bit more for a total layer of about two or three inches) and will help feed the soil there as it rots down over time. |
